The law is expected to be activated in July Georgiadis for the six days workthe application of which will be combined with the Digital Job Card.

In particular, Law 5053/23 provided for the start of the six-day work for the organizations and holdings of continuous operation, which apply a system of five-day weekly work. These workers will be paid extra for the sixth day with 40% of the daily wage and 115% if it is a holiday, while they will be entitled to a day off during the week.

According to the law, the employment of employees, during the additional day, may not exceed eight hours, while overtime and overtime work by the employee is not permitted. The above employers are obliged to register the details of the working time limits of their employees who will be employed on the sixth day in the declaration of organization of working time before the employees take up their duties.

Conditions, terms and wages of the six-day work

In addition to the above, employers of enterprises or holdings, which are not by their nature continuous operation, but may operate on Monday to Saturday for 24 hours with a rotating shift system and in which employees are employed on a five-day week work, in order – in exceptional cases, in which the company presents an unforeseeable particularly increased workload – to make use of the sixth day of the week, they must:

  • To have declared initially and responsibly to PS ERGANI II that they belong to the specific category.
  • To declare, every time they wish to make use of the 6th day, in advance to PS ERGANI II that the company presents a particularly increased workload during a specific period.

In cases where companies or holdings have five-day night shifts (00.00-06.00), their employment on the 6th day during the night shift is not permitted.

In addition to private businesses, workers in OTAs, DOU, PPC, EYDAP and other businesses in the wider sector, related to public service, can be employed on the sixth day.

Tourism

The decision for exceptional six-day work by businesses with five days, was considered by the government and the competent ministry as a necessary measure to deal with the lack of personnel, in conditions of increased production activity, but also in Tourism, which require more specialized hands than ‘ that the other productive sectors.

Until now, the six-day work is done with the employee’s consent and of course within the framework of the law with the appropriate fees and increments to the daily wage. However, according to market factors, the aim of the companies is to restore the five-day work soon.

ERGANI and Work Card

The main problems identified in TOOL II and the corresponding software should be adapted both for the six-day work and for the Work Card are focused on how the exact time of employment can be proven when the employee performs (due to the nature of his profession) external work.

In this context, the digital time sheet can act as a protection for employers from possible unfair penalties and fines in the future. From the 1st of July, it will be possible to submit the digital timetables and reports through ERGANIS II, i.e. until the end of the following month from the one who marked the digital card.

Thus, there will be no need to announce overtime, or any additional employment needs, since many times employers cannot predict that they will be needed.

Any changes or modifications to the final application of the Digital Work Card will be made through new Ministerial Decisions, which are expected in the next period of time. There, the use of the Card will be more clearly coded in a simpler, more functional way, which will cause less inconvenience to businesses and employees.
